Study Design

Enrollment
500 participants (estimated)

Arms

  • Arm: Adjuvant cohort
    Patients with resectable stage III melanoma, reciveng dabrafenib and trametinib in adjuvant settings
  • Arm: Metastatic cohort
    Patients with unresectable stage IIIC/D or stage IV melanoma, reciveng dabrafenib and trametinib in metastatic settings

Primary Outcome Measure

12-month RFS rate [ Time Frame: 12 months ]
